A deep magic known as the Marrow permeates all things. In the land of Taharia, the Marrow precipitates into the mortal realm from Matea, the place between all things, and governs the rhythm of life known as the Greater Pulse. An esteemed sorceress by the name of Idaia Saphra makes her way to Castle Halindrel under the summons of the great Kenzir Shekhalin to investigate dark and mysterious happenings. A young man named Brennard sharpens his mind as well as his chisel as he studies the art and science of masonry under the tutelage of an age-old family of builders. A musician stands by the side of the Kenzir in his time of grief for a fallen friend, comforting and counseling him under the whispers of upcoming war.
The deep seeded magic of Taharia will bloom forth as the land erupts.
